Our environmental goals

1 year goal (by March, 2009)

  • Start a photopolymer plate recycling program for our platemaking customers to keep photopolymer out of the landfills and make letterpress more sustainable
  • Reduce the amount of paper we use:
    • Decrease the amount of offcuts/overage we create by 10%
    • Reuse 20% of offcuts that would otherwise be in recycling
    • Reduce office paper consumption in office by 30%
    • Reuse 50% of inbound corrugated we receive
  • Reduce our carbon footprint
    • Reduce energy usage in the office and print shop by 20%
  • Convert to non-disposable printshop rags that are rewashed and reused
  • Create a definition/checklist for sustainable letterpress printing; work with 3rd party (university or nonprofit) to develop; communicate with letterpress printing world;
  • All paper used in our print shop and offices is 100% renewable or 100% recycled fibers
  • Become better connected to the local community by developing a strong partnership with a local nonprofit;
  • Integrate our environmental goals into our job descriptions and performance reviews
  • Conduct a sustainability audit with a trusted and knowledgeable third party
  • Transfer to a green web host (using renewable energy) when technically possible for our web sites
  • Develop a screening process for vendors that helps ensure we work with environmental/socially conscious companies

3 year goal (by March, 2011)

  • All envelopes we use in our offices and our shop, including those envelopes we custom convert, are made from 100% renewable or recycled fibers
  • All our custom letterpress paper is made with 100% organic/pesticide free fibers
  • Reuse 100% of inbound corrugated we receive
  • Find a lower VOC, petrochemical free solvent for our shop
  • Obtain environmental certification from a trusted third party

5 year goal (by March, 2013)

  • All envelopes we use in our printshop are made with 100% organic/pesticide free fibers
